            Trading competitions can be a good opportunity to practice your skills and even network with other traders.

            However, it’s important to be aware of the risks:

            • The requirement to generate high returns in a short period can lead to high-risk trading strategies.
            • The competition environment can be stressful and lead to rash trading decisions.
            • Contest providers are sometimes based in weakly regulated trading jurisdictions so it’s key you find a trustworthy provider.
